I purchased some grape cuttings and put them directly in the ground. Of the 30 I planted, 29 have leafed out and I haven't given up on number 30 yet. The question I have is this. Many of them have 2-3 leaves and are starting to have blossoms. Should I leave the blossoms or pinch them off? Will they zap the energy needed for better rooting? Thanks

Greg, aren’t grapes amazing! Figs start about ‘that easy,’ too..

I’d pinch out the ‘blooms’ or potential clusters. It’s late, and I doubt they’d even mature. But most of all, I’d want that energy creating strong root systems.
